I remember Great Grandma Reasor’s house. The gold fish pond that I fell into. It was just a concrete box with a spigot that might have been spring fed,. I am not completely sure about that. I do remember she had cokes in the skinny bottles and candy bars in the fridge. To this day I still love my candy bars cold. More than her DNA runs through me. The impression of place and time. The distilling of memory and history are what distinguishes us from the rest of Creation. Chimps don’t write books. Deer are not fondly recalling days gone by. We however stretch backward in memory all the while leaning forward. I remember when great grandma Reasor died. Dad brought the Goldfish home in a big galvanized trash can in the back of a pickup truck and I think I got a bb-gun from her estate,although I am not sure what she needed it for. We lived in that big 2-story
green shingled house with a screen door and a huge Mulberry tree in the side yard. We grew Okra in our garden and dad kept most of Grandad’s drawings in the upstairs room that had a door to the outside but no balcony and so the door remained locked for the safety of three children…Wow..all that initiated from your memory of Great Grandma Reasor’s Raspberries..
